Output 23f2a5c42c8581e144fcb563b4f3e4933974d3a22f6d08f448fe5a99df5feb7e:4

value
266388322
script pubkey
OP_0 OP_PUSHBYTES_32 15ed21572b1219c8c323d198947e7f56afd140281365567ac8868760bbe14a6d
address
bc1qzhkjz4etzgvu3ser6xvfglnl26hazspgzdj4v7kgs6rkpwlpffksjkxh58
transaction
23f2a5c42c8581e144fcb563b4f3e4933974d3a22f6d08f448fe5a99df5feb7e
spent
true